Zip code 76453, located in Gordon, Texas, presents an intriguing case study of homeownership and housing market trends. This rural area has seen significant fluctuations in its population and housing dynamics over the past decade. The overall trend shows a strong preference for homeownership, with average home prices steadily increasing and average rent prices experiencing moderate growth.
The ownership percentage in zip code 76453 has remained consistently high, ranging from 85% to 90% between 2013 and 2022. This strong preference for homeownership coincides with a substantial increase in average home prices. In 2010, the average home price was $134,676, which grew steadily to reach $332,675 by 2022, representing a remarkable 147% increase over 12 years. This trend suggests a robust demand for housing in the area, despite its relatively small population.
Federal interest rates have played a significant role in shaping homeownership trends in zip code 76453. The period from 2010 to 2016 saw historically low interest rates, ranging from 0.1% to 0.4%. During this time, homeownership rates remained high, likely due to the increased affordability of mortgages. As interest rates began to rise from 2017 onwards, reaching 1.68% in 2022, the homeownership rate actually increased slightly from 85% in 2019 to 89% in 2022, indicating a strong local preference for owning homes regardless of interest rate fluctuations.
Renter percentages in zip code 76453 have remained relatively low, fluctuating between 10% and 15% from 2013 to 2022. Average rent prices have shown moderate growth, increasing from $769 in 2013 to $853 in 2022, a 10.9% rise over nine years. This modest increase in rent prices, combined with the area's growing population (from 996 in 2013 to 1,232 in 2022), suggests a stable rental market that has not experienced the same level of growth as the homeownership sector.
In 2023 and 2024, the housing market in zip code 76453 experienced a slight cooling. The average home price decreased from $332,675 in 2022 to $327,900 in 2023, and further to $321,626 in 2024, representing a 3.3% decline over two years. This cooling coincides with a significant increase in federal interest rates, which rose to 5.02% in 2023 and 5.33% in 2024, potentially impacting housing affordability and demand.
